Rust prevention?

I recently aquired a 2000 2500 with the Mark III package. It consists of an interior upgrade and fiberglass fender liners and cab steps. I want to know what I can do to stop salt and moisture from wreaking havoc under the fiberglass and at the seams. Would spraying #M rust fighter or WD40 into the seams prevent rust? Any ideas what would help?

Nothign short of removing them will truly keep rust at bay. I just had the bell bottoms (or prom dress) removed from my truck, and its never looked better!

Lotta rust under there.

I'm with A. Bomb. only removing them and cleaning up what you have will stop the rust-monster. They do an exelent job of catching road salt and grime and holding it against the body. i had a conversion astro van that looks like crap now thanks to the runnig boards.

I am in the process of wire brushing rust and spraying it with rust treatment from pep boys, which works pretty well, then hitting it with a few coats of rustoleum. Might get a layer of grease once everything is said and done but I am only about 10% done as I have other projects and am buying a house.

por15 works great on rust, but you must topcoat it with some paint or undercoating
